Best 3-minute argument for gay marriage ever
Passionate, eloquent, convincing, short and to the point — this is a defense of gay marriage made for the Internet. Zach Wahls, a 19-year-old University of Iowa engineering student, spoke out before the Iowa House of Representatives last week against a resolution which would end civil unions in that state by describing his life with two lesbian parents. This kid is a model citizen: an Eagle Scout, a small business owner, a church-goer, and a successful student who scored in the 99th percentile on the ACT. And he sums it all up with the zinger: “If I was your son, Mr. Chairman, I believe I would make you very proud.”
